Lost for Words
'Lost for Words' is a course designed to help Christians share their faith in a relaxed, natural and helpful way. It is presented by the Church Pastoral Aid Society, an Anglican home mission agency committed to serving the local church in Great Britain and Ireland. A day is being run for Christians who want to learn how to use this exciting and effective resource in their own churches on Saturday 29th June at the Holy Trinity Church in Fareham, 9.30am - 4.00pm. Thought for the Week
In today's Gospel, Jesus prays to His Father in these words: "Father, the hour has come: glorify your Son so that your Son may glorify you." The "hour" refers to his death on the cross. How will Jesus' death on the cross give glory to Him and His Father? It would seem to do just the opposite. When we say something will give glory to a person, we mean it will reveal to the world the true greatness of that person.

Strangely enough, history shows that a person's true greatness is often revealed only after the person's death, and I'm not only talking about the saints. During his lifetime, for example, the French painter Vincent van Gogh produced 1,700 paintings and drawings. He sold only one of them while he lived for about £40 and died with everyone, including himself believing that he was a complete failure as an artist. It wasn't until after his death that the truth came out and the whole world learned how truly great he was and one of his paintings sold at a world auction 100 years later for over £80.000,000.

In a similar way, the death of Jesus gave him glory because it revealed to the world how truly great he was. The sight of Jesus on the cross drew people to him like a magnet. By dying on the cross, Jesus showed us the depth of His Father's love. He showed us that there was nothing that the Father's love would not do for us. His Father loved us so much that He allowed His own Son to suffer crucifixion for us. However, that was not the end as it was followed by His resurrection, which was His greatest glory of all. It was the proof that sin could do its worst to Jesus, but it could not conquer Him. In this way, the resurrection was the final and fullest glorification of Jesus by His heavenly Father.
Father Chris Whelan
